SY 2017-18 vs SY 2024-25About Swartz Lower Elementary School
Set in Monroe, Louisiana, Swartz Lower Elementary School is a tight-knit elementary campus, run under Ouachita Parish. It serves 325 students across grades pre-K through 2. That puts it 28% below the typical public school in Louisiana, which averages around 453 students.
Across the 36 schools in Ouachita Parish (17,435 students total), Swartz Lower Elementary School accounts for its share of the district's footprint.
On the student-mix side, Swartz Lower Elementary School logs that 48% of students identify as White, with the remaining enrollment distributed across several groups. Other groups include 43% Black, 4% multiracial, 3% Hispanic. That is noticeably less White than the county at large, where the share is closer to 56%.
On the income-and-resources front, On paper, Swartz Lower Elementary School has 26 full-time-equivalent teachers, translating to a class-load average of around 12.5:1. That figure is tighter than the state norm's 14.0:1 average. About 65% of enrolled students meet the income threshold for free or reduced-price lunch, a commonly cited indicator of low-income enrollment.
Zooming out to the county, census data for Ouachita Parish shows median household income runs about $54,688, roughly 29% of adults have completed at least a four-year degree, and the poverty rate sits near 18%. Swartz Lower Elementary School is one of 59 public schools in Ouachita Parish (combined enrollment of about 25,952 students).
Nearest neighbor: Swartz Upper Elementary School, around 0.2 miles off. Counting just inside five miles, 7 other public schools cluster around Swartz Lower Elementary School.
The campus sits in an outer-ring setting.
Five-year trend. Over the past 7-year window, the student count edged down 27%: 446 students in 2018 compared to 325 in 2025. Over the same period, the White share ticked down from 60% to 48%. Class-load math has pulled in: from 20.3:1 in 2018 to 12.5:1 in 2025.
